Sun Yat-sen University
Peking University
Peking University Cancer Hospital
China Agricultural University
Guizhou University
Second Military Medical University
Kunming University of Science and Technology
Jiangsu University of Science and Technology
Ministry of Agriculture and Rural Affairs
Second Affiliated Hospital & Yuying Children's Hospital of Wenzhou Medical University